Yemeni Rial (YER)
The Yemeni rial is the official currency of Yemen and is abbreviated as YER. It was introduced in 1990 after the unification of North and South Yemen. The economy of Yemen is heavily dependent on oil exports and agriculture, but the country has also faced significant economic challenges due to political instability and conflicts.
Historical Development of YER
Historically, the value of the Yemeni rial has been unstable, reflecting the economic and political challenges that the country faces. The exchange rate is influenced by factors such as inflation, trade balance, and international relations.
Japanese Yen (JPY)
The Japanese yen is the official currency of Japan and is abbreviated as JPY. The yen is one of the world's most traded currencies and is known for its stability. Japan's economy is one of the largest and most developed in the world, with strong industries in technology, car manufacturing, and electronics.
Historical Development of JPY
The Japanese yen has a long history of stability and low inflation. The currency is often a safe haven for investors during periods of global economic uncertainty. Japan's central bank plays an active role in monitoring and controlling the value of the currency through various monetary policy measures.
